International real estate consultancy Newmark has appointed seasoned industry veterans André Berger and Tobias Köhler as co-heads of Living Capital Markets Germany.

Both will serve as senior managing directors, join Newmark Germany's leadership team (including the new German Living Board), and report to country head Marcus Lütgering.
Berger and Köhler bring a combined 35+ years of experience and approximately €7 bn in transaction volume to the role, making them leading experts in the German residential investment market. They will be responsible for the strategic development of Newmark's residential investment platform, supporting national and international transactions, and managing the PBSA, Healthcare, and multifamily housing business segments.
Köhler, with over 20 years of experience and a €4 bn transaction track record, will leverage his leadership experience, market knowledge, and network from his base in Munich. Berger, with 15+ years of experience and a €3 bn transaction volume across various property sectors, will contribute his investment expertise and leadership skills from the Hamburg office. Both Berger and Köhler join Newmark from JLL.
Marcus Lütgering, country manager director of Newmark Germany, said: "Thanks to their entrepreneurial thinking, comprehensive market knowledge, and deep understanding of capital flows, André Berger and Tobias Köhler are ideally positioned to facilitate access to the German residential real estate market for institutional investors worldwide."
André Berger commented: "Our goal is to offer commitment, loyalty, and tailor-made solutions for every investment challenge."
Tobias Köhler added: "The combination of local presence, national structure, and international access to capital is unique – it allows us to advise our clients holistically and at the highest level."
Additionally, Filip Schilhabel will enhance Newmark's Berlin team as senior VP, Living Capital Markets.
